Shahid Kapoor, also known as Shahid Khattar, is an upcoming Bollywood actor and model. Initially recognized for portraying romantic roles, Kapoor has since taken on parts in action films and thrillers. Shahid Kapoor, age 36 years, was born on 25th February, 1981, in Mumbai, India. He is the son of actor, Pankaj Kapoor and Neelima Azeem, who is a classical dancer and actress.
After his parents divorced when he was three, he lived with his mother. They moved to Mumbai when he was 10. He has two brothers, Ishaan Khattar and Ruhaan Kapoor and one sister, Sarah Kapoor. His grandparents were journalists for the Russian magazine Sputnik, and Kapoor was particularly fond of his grandfather: "He would walk me to school every single day. He would talk to me about dad, with whom he shared a great relationship, and read out his letters to me.” His father, who was then a struggling actor in Mumbai, would visit Kapoor only once a year on his birthday. When Kapoor was 10, his mother, who was working as a dancer, moved to Mumbai to work as an actress.
 
Kapoor was educated at the Gyan Bharati School in Delhi and Rajhans Vidyalaya in Mumbai. He later attended Mumbai's Mithibai College for three years. Kapoor was interested in dance from an early age, and at the age of 15, he joined Shiamak Davar's Institute of Performing Arts  (SDIPA).  Shahid’s first screen appearance was in a commercial for a health drink when he was 11 years old. He later featured in music videos and television commercials for products like Kit Kat, Onida, Ala Bleach, Fuji Film and Clinic All Clear. As a student there, Kapoor appeared as a background dancer in the films Dil To Pagal Hai (1997) and Taal (1999), in which Davar served as choreographer. Kapoor also took on the job of an assistant director to his father on the 1998 television series Mohandas B.A.L.L.B.
 
Having noticed Kapoor in the Aryans' music video "Aankhon Mein", the producer Ramesh Taurani was keen to cast him in a film. However, upon meeting him, Taurani thought Kapoor, who was 20 years old at the time, to be too young and underweight to become an actor, and encouraged him to wait for a few years. He made his film debut in 2003 with a leading role in the romantic comedy Ishq Vishk, a super hit for which he won a Film fare Award for Best Male Debut. He followed it with roles in several commercial failures before starring in Sooraj Barjatya's top-grossing family drama Vivah(2006). Kapoor found no success in his first release of 2007—the ensemble comedy Fool & Final. However, his second release that year, the Imtiaz Ali-directed romantic comedy Jab We Met proved to be one of the top-grossing films of the year.
Shahid Kapoor met Mira through a religious group. The couple married at a private ceremony in Gurgaon on 7 July 2015, and Rajput gave birth to their daughter, Misha, on 26 August 2016.  He also supports charitable organizations for various causes. In 2010, he lent his support to the NGO Swayamsiddh, which helps children with special needs. The following year, he adopted three villages in support of NDTV's Greenathon, an initiative to support environmental consciousness and improve electricity supplies to rural areas.
Filmfare Award (2004) ,  Shahid won his first award under Best Male Debut category for ‘Ishq Vishk’. IIFA Award (2008) , He received the Best Actor award for ‘Jab We Met’. Rajiv Gandhi Award (2009) ,  Shahid was honored with this prestigious award for his remarkable work in ‘Kaminey’. Filmfare Best Actor Award (2015) , For ‘Haider’, Shahid won the Best Actor award.
